      On November 30, 1966, Barbados achieved full independence and took its place among the nations of the world. The accompanying certificate of authenticity certifies that this coin-of-the-realm set is an original Proof Set of the first national coinage of Barbados, dated 1973. It was minted by the Franklin Mint under authorization of the Government of Barbados.
